The Independent Examinations Board (IEB) is a South African independent assessment agency that conducts assessment for schooling and adult education. The IEB is a leader in innovative assessments that are relevant to South Africa. The IEB has established itself as a significant role-player and a key partner to government in building our education system in a democratic South Africa. The IEB is accredited by Umalusi, Quality Assurance Council for the General and Further Education and Training, to offer examinations in the schooling and adult education sectors.
